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Patio: Larger patios require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Concrete Thickness: Thicker concrete slabs are more durable but also more expensive.
- Design Complexity: Intricate designs, patterns, and finishes can add to the cost.
- Site Preparation: The need for grading, excavation, or removal of existing structures can affect the cost.
- Material Quality: Higher-quality materials can increase the cost but offer better longevity and aesthetics.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Killeen, TX, can vary, impacting the overall cost.
- Permits and Inspections: Some projects may require permits and inspections, adding to the cost.
- Weather Conditions: Seasonal weather can affect the scheduling and cost of the project.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Killeen, TX) |
---|---|
Basic Concrete Patio | $6 - $10 per sq. ft. |
Stamped Concrete Patio | $10 - $15 per sq. ft. |
Colored Concrete Patio | $8 - $12 per sq. ft. |
Concrete Resurfacing | $3 - $7 per sq. ft. |
Site Preparation | $500 - $1,500 |
Permits and Inspections | $200 - $400 |
